Pets At Home Group Plc is listed in the Misc Retail Stores sector of the London Stock Exchange with ticker PETS. The last closing price for Pets At Home was 283p. Over the last year, Pets At Home shares have traded in a share price range of 251.60p to 400.20p.

Pets At Home currently has 476,425,444 shares in issue. The market capitalisation of Pets At Home is £1.36 billion. Pets At Home has a price to earnings ratio (PE ratio) of 13.55.
